#15d140 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#15d140 is composed of 8.2% red, 82%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 133.7 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 45.1%. #15d140 color hex could be obtained by blending #2aff80 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

● #15d140 color description : Strong lime green.
#15d140 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#15d140 has RGB values of R:21, G:209,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.69,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1429824.

Shades and Tints of #15d140
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d04 is the darkest color, while #fafffb is the lightest one.

Tones of #15d140
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7970 is the less saturated color, while #03e336 is the most saturated one.
